"navigators" in Chinese (Simplified)
导航员
Definition
导航员是指负责规划和指引船只、飞机等交通工具到达目的地的人。这个词也可以指在复杂情况下善于找路的人。
Usage Notes (Chinese (Simplified))
该词多用于航海或航空领域,有时也指擅长解决复杂问题的人。注意不要和“导航”(navigating/导航)混淆。在科技领域,'导航员'也可指导航组件。
